Hextorio - Build in hexagons


Adds dungeons, quests, an economy/trading system, scaling DPS boss fights, ability to level up items, new music for the title screen, and an extra tier for many things such as belts, modules, combat robots, nauvis ores (endgame), and more. Also divides the planets into hexagons, which contain resources, enemy bases, or profitable trades. Get rich by selling your production, buy hexagons, and plunder the powerful dungeons on every planet!

b Buying a hex using the Y hotkey or buying a bonus takes all coins from inventory

As it says in the title, today after updating I noticed that whenever I buy a hex it takes all of the coins from my inventory, not just the amount required for the purchase. This happens when I buy hexes using the hotkey or when I buy a bonus in the catalog by clicking the button to unlock it. I haven't tested upgrading bonuses, but when I buy a hex by entering the core's menu and then purchasing it there it takes the right amount of coins from my inventory. I'm still very early in the game, it's possible that this was happening on 1.5.7 but I think I would have noticed it. It's also possible that this is a mod conflict, but I don't know. So far I've been able to reproduce this by buying or upgrading a bonus in the catalog or by buying a hex using Y as long as I'm piloting my character. In remote view it seems to take the appropriate amount of coins when I buy a hex or buy or upgrade a bonus.

Can confirm that it deletes all coins when using regular view (on Gleba, using gravity coins, without any regular coins in inventory).
Works as intended when using remote view.

1.5.9+ fixes this. Apologies for the inconvenience.
